虚拟主机相关基础知识
虚拟主机相关基础知识
整理自网络ChatGPT产生之内容,文本内容不具备参考意义,程序内容及代码片段有且仅有借鉴意义。
虚拟主机是一种在物理服务器上划分多个独立的虚拟服务器的技术。每个虚拟主机都拥有自己的操作系统、磁盘空间、内存和网络资源,通过虚拟化技术实现对资源的隔离和共享。 虚拟主机的基础知识包括以下几个方面: 1. 虚拟化技术:虚拟主机实现的关键是虚拟化技术,主要有全虚拟化和半虚拟化两种方式。全虚拟化通过虚拟机监控程序(VMM)模拟硬件设备,使每个虚拟机都能运行自己的操作系统;半虚拟化则需要对操作系统进行修改,使之能与VMM直接通信。 2. 独立性和共享性:虚拟主机能够为每个用户提供独立的虚拟服务器环境,每个用户都可以在自己的虚拟主机中安装和配置自己的应用程序和服务。同时,虚拟主机也能够实现资源的共享,多个虚拟主机可以共享物理服务器的硬件资源。 3. 资源分配和管理:虚拟主机提供了资源分配和管理的功能,管理员可以根据实际需求,为每个虚拟主机分配磁盘空间、内存和带宽等资源。通过虚拟化技术,可以实现资源的动态分配和调整。 4. 安全性:虚拟主机在安全性方面需要注意,虚拟主机之间需要相互隔离,避免一个虚拟主机的问题影响其他虚拟主机,同时也需要保护物理服务器的安全。 5. 虚拟主机管理软件:虚拟主机通常配备有管理软件,用于管理和监控虚拟主机的运行状态、资源使用情况和安全性等。常用的虚拟主机管理软件包括VMware、VirtualBox、KVM等。 总的来说,虚拟主机是一种利用虚拟化技术将物理服务器划分为多个独立的虚拟服务器的技术,通过提供独立性和共享性、资源分配和管理以及安全性等功能,满足用户的多样化需求。
Public @ 2023-07-26 07:00:02 整理自网络ChatGPT产生之内容,文本内容不具备参考意义,程序内容有且仅有借鉴意义。